Large Sharp-tail Bee vs Peruvian Ichthyomyine
Coelioxys conicus compared with Neusticomys peruviensis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Large Sharp-tail Bee | Peruvian Ichthyomyine |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Megachilid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Coelioxys | Neusticomys |
| Species | Coelioxys conicus | Neusticomys peruviensis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Large Sharp-tail Bee and Peruvian Ichthyomyine share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
